Linux 怎么通过 ping 名字连接到对方?
文章目录
一,需求背景
我们在使用虚拟机的时候想测试两个主机之间的连通性的时候总是通过
ping
对方 IP来达到。可是像我这种健忘小人是经常不太容易记下来那个长 IP 的,而且打的时候也可能打错。
那可不可以用更加好的办法来解决这个问题呢?有的,就是给主机 IP 取个名字,然后通过呼唤它的小名就可以 ping 上对方了。
二,实操
给自己虚拟机取个名
-
在虚拟机下 root 登录,直接命令行输入
vim /etc/hostname
回车 -
按
i
进入插入模式,然后输入你想自己的虚拟机教啥名,Esc
+:wq
保存退出
在虚拟机 hosts 给主机存个名
- 命令行输入
vim /etc/hosts
回车
-
还是
i
进入插入模式,然后在末尾加上一行,前面是你电脑 IP 后面是你电脑设备名,中间有空格。然后Esc
+:wq
保存退出。查看本电脑 IP 点这个
查看自己设备名点这里
桌面没有
此电脑
图标点这里就问你贴不贴心,细不细?
在主机给虚拟机留个名
-
找到这个目录:
C:\Windows\System32\drivers\etc
,然后双击hosts
-
在最后加上一句话,前面是你虚拟机 IP ,后面是你给自己虚拟机取的名字。
Ctrl + S
保存退出。权限问题点这里
三,验证一下
主机 ping 虚拟机 成功的
虚拟机 ping 主机 也是 ok
四,总结
直接喊名字是不是比念身份证号码轻松许多?